BACKGROUND: Chemical reconstruction of skin scars (CROSS) applies a high strength acid focally to treat atrophic scars. Although this method has gained popularity over the past two decades, no standardized treatment guideline exists for CROSS method in the treatment of atrophic scars. AIMS: The purpose of this comprehensive review was to evaluate the indications, detailed techniques, efficacy, and safety of CROSS method. MATERIALS AND METHODS: An extensive literature review was conducted to identify articles relating to CROSS method for atrophic scars from 2002 to 2018. RESULTS: The literature search yielded 19 articles meeting criteria. CROSS method has been used for the treatment of acne scars, varicella scars, enlarged pores, and depressed surgical scars. In studies using the quantile grading scale for acne scars, 60%-100% of patients showed >25% improvement. In two studies for varicella scars, 83%-100% of patients showed >25% improvement. CROSS method seems to be effective specifically for ice-pick scars. It is well tolerated and safe in Fitzpatrick skin phototypes I-V. Most reported complications are temporary and include postinflammatory dyspigmentation, erythema, pain, pruritus, infection, and widening of scars. CONCLUSION: This literature review suggests that CROSS method is a safe and effective treatment for atrophic scars, especially ice-pick scars, in skin types I-V. However, current published works have several limitations, including small sample sizes, lack of control group, different concentrations of acid, different frequency of treatments, and follow-up periods. Larger, randomized, controlled studies are needed to elucidate the optimal treatment protocol of CROSS method.

Metastatic squamous cell carcinoma (SCC) to the skin can be distinguished histologically from primary cutaneous squamous cell carcinoma as, unlike the latter, it is typically separated from the normal overlying squamous epithelium. Rare cases have been reported of cutaneous metastases of SCC that demonstrate continuity with the overlying benign squamous epithelium, termed "epidermotropic cutaneous metastases of SCC." We report the first case of epidermotropic cutaneous metastases of SCC originating from primary esophageal SCC with a review of the literature on this rare histological phenomenon.

The pulsed dye laser (PDL) is used for the treatment of a variety of vascular and nonvascular disorders, and its therapeutic efficacy often depends on purpura as an endpoint. However, post-PDL purpura is an undesirable side effect of treatment as it may increase patient dissatisfaction and downtime. Recent studies have suggested that repeat treatment with PDL may speed the resolution of post-procedural purpura; however, there is paucity of data on using repeat PDL treatment specifically for post-PDL purpura. We report three cases of 585 nm PDL-induced purpura treated with 595 nm PDL with clinically significant improvement. We suggest that treatment with PDL, which targets hemoglobin and its breakdown products, after initial PDL treatment may reduce post-PDL purpura.
